The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s advertised in England requiring Selenium sk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 21 March 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
21 Mar 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 309 259 263
Rank change year-on-year -50 +4 -38
Contract jobs citing Selenium 286 229 316
As % of all contract jobs in England 0.76% 0.93% 0.84%
As % of the Development Applications category 5.62% 6.89% 7.47%
Number of daily rates quoted 209 155 245
10th Percentile £348 £281 £359
25th Percentile £383 £371 £413
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£475 £425 £450
Median % change year-on-year +11.76% -5.56% -16.28%
75th Percentile £538 £569 £550
90th Percentile £645 £638 £650
UK median daily rate £475 £438 £450
% change year-on-year +8.57% -2.78% -14.89%
Number of hourly rates quoted 1 0 0
Median hourly rate £75.00 - -
UK median hourly rate £75.00 - £90.00
% change year-on-year - - +28.57%
